Yup. That's totes legal in VA, but absolutely against all the rules here in MD. You're allowed to transport your guns between your house, the range, the dealer, a repair shop, or a legitimate hunting site. But if it's out of hunting season and you're going to a friend's house, you're SOL. As I understand my current state's laws, that's a felony with a maximum penalty of 2 years in prison.
